Funeral services will be held Sunday 2:00 PM, February 2, 2014 at Reins-Sturdivant Chapel with Rev. Danny Dillard officiating. Burial will be in Mountlawn Memorial Park. The family will receive friends Saturday evening from 6 until 8 at Reins-Sturdivant Funeral Home.
Mrs. Wilcox was born March 13, 1932 in Wilkes County to William Harley and Nellie Mae Bishop Hutchens. Before retiring, she worked for American Drew Furniture.
She is survived by: three daughters, Doris Lavon Wilcox, Helen Juanita Wood and husband, Michael all of North Wilkesboro, Peggy Darlene Waddell of Wilkesboro; three sons, Danny Jerome Wilcox and wife, Carrie, Michael Henry Wilcox, Larry Wilcox all of North Wilkesboro; seven grandchildren, Donna Wilcox, Tammy Wilcox, Jessica Anderson, Jennifer Wood, Amanda Flinchum and husband, Keith, Kayla Wilcox, Steven Wilcox; one great-grandson, Landon Flinchum; one sister, Berneice Rhoades of Yadkinville; two brothers, Johnny Hutchens of North Wilkesboro, Billy Hutchens and wife, Coleen of Millers Creek.
Flowers will be accepted or memorials may be made to the charity of the donor's choice.
